Succession rights allow families in rent-stabilized, rent-controlled, and Mitchell-Lama apartments to pass on their homes to their loved ones. They are a critical part of keeping neighborhoods affordable and low-income families in their homes. But preparing for succession requires families to gather detailed documentation for months beforehand. It’s a complicated process and can take a very long time.

CUP worked with Brooklyn Legal Services Corporation A (“Brooklyn A”) and design team Everyday We to create Pass It On! — a colorful step-by-step guide to the succession process in both English and Spanish. Pass It On! helps families understand the rights that allow them to keep living in their home, and helps them assert these rights during the succession process.
